Ali Bentouaf is a scholar working on Materials Chemistry, Electronic, Optical and Magnetic Materials and Mechanical Engineering. According to data from OpenAlex, Ali Bentouaf has authored 42 papers receiving a total of 409 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Materials Chemistry, 28 papers in Electronic, Optical and Magnetic Materials and 9 papers in Mechanical Engineering. Recurrent topics in Ali Bentouaf’s work include Heusler alloys: electronic and magnetic properties (22 papers), MXene and MAX Phase Materials (22 papers) and Boron and Carbon Nanomaterials Research (10 papers). Ali Bentouaf is often cited by papers focused on Heusler alloys: electronic and magnetic properties (22 papers), MXene and MAX Phase Materials (22 papers) and Boron and Carbon Nanomaterials Research (10 papers). Ali Bentouaf collaborates with scholars based in Algeria, Qatar and Saudi Arabia. Ali Bentouaf's co-authors include Brahim Aïssa, H. Rached, F. El Haj Hassan, A.H. Reshak, D. Rached, M. Caid, Y. Rached, Ahmed Azzouz‐Rached, S. Amari and M. Ameri and has published in prestigious journals such as Journal of Applied Physics, Scientific Reports and Journal of Alloys and Compounds.
